In simple terms, life insurance is a contract between an individual (the policyholder) and an insurance company. The policyholder pays premiums, which are used to cover a death benefit in the event of their passing. The death benefit is paid out to beneficiaries, such as family members or dependents, to help them cover funeral expenses, outstanding debts, and ongoing living costs.

- Final Expense Insurance: Designed to cover funeral expenses and other final costs, typically with a smaller death benefit and no medical underwriting.
- Term Life Insurance: Provides coverage for a specified period (e.g., 10, 20, or 30 years). If the policyholder dies within this term, the death benefit is paid out. If the policyholder survives the term, the coverage ends.
